The Monuments and Genii of St. Paul's Cathedral and of Westminster Abbey Volume 1 is a historical book written by George Lewis Smyth in 1826. The book provides a comprehensive description of both St. Paul's Cathedral and Westminster Abbey, two of the most iconic churches in London. The author delves into the history of both churches, providing readers with a detailed account of their architecture, design, and construction. The book also includes historical sketches and descriptions of the various monuments and genii (spirits or guardians) found within the churches. These monuments and genii are significant figures in British history, and the author provides a detailed account of their lives and contributions. Overall, The Monuments and Genii of St. Paul's Cathedral and of Westminster Abbey Volume 1 is a valuable resource for anyone interested in the history, architecture, and design of these iconic churches.
